Page number in pdfmake

As the number of pages can vary, its hard to preadd page numbers to the joined files. In the main document, the footer has a page x of y format, and currently the y includes not only the number of pages in the main body, but also all the pages in the appendices as well. I ended up adding a property called footermode to certain nodes, as a way of letting pdfmake know which section i was in. Choose a style from the popup menu, and enter a starting page number for the.

For dynamically generated content including page numbers, page count and page size you can pass a function to the header or footer. Generating multicontent pdf export amcharts 4 documentation. Generating pdfs from web pages on the fly with jspdf. Adding pages moves us to this page, so many operations will be executed on that page. Currently im simply opening a new window with the content and saving as pdf or just printing it, but its. Because a standard epub is a reflowable file type, it is like one long document.

Page numbering pageno in a header or footer will be replaced by the document page number. I think the simplest way would be allowed to place footer inside contentand engine should use this footer on page where it was found and on all after, till then new footer was found. Note that all licence references and agreements mentioned in the pdfmake readme section above are relevant to that projects source code only. It is a highly flexible tool, build upon the foundations of progressive enhancement, that. Integrate data table with angular 8 application with json. Perhaps you can combine a htmlparser with your div. The default is portrait which is not wide enough for my report. Press the page up and page down keys on the keyboard. Generate pdf using pdfmake yesterday, i started the use of pdfkit library. This html page generates a onepage pdf file and saves it on your computer.

I have tried that several times that way and via the format page number under insert. Is there maybe some way to detect breakepage option or group rows on each page. I was just going through the documentation for pdfmake where they give the following code for setting page orientation var docdefinition a string or width. Selected refers to pages selected in the page thumbnails panel. Pdfkit provide many features to write vector grapgics using various shapes, text, images, but not include feature to write table in pdf. Specifying consistent page numbering for pdf documents. Even though it does not have the tool to add page numbers automatically, you can do so manually by adding blank text boxes and typing in the number of each page. Page number and page count home forums support page number and page count this topic contains 1 reply, has 2 voices, and was last updated by hillel coren 4 years, 7 months ago. But i dont know page number before document will be generated, because content length is varying. In any page header or footer, pageno or date jmy can be used which will be replaced by the page number or current date. Select the page number format click the page number and date format. A5, by default we use portrait, you can change it to landscape if you wish pageorientation.

The page size and orientation of the pdfhtml5 button type can be set using the orientation and pagesize options. The footer function draws the current page against the total number of pages at the bottom of the pdf. Ebook viewers and devices such as adobe digital editions. Im using pdfmake to generate a document that contains a number of subdocuments, e. Page links are not created if a page number is outside of the valid page range for the current pdf document. Generating pdf using jspdf a whole example march 4 february 1 january 5 2015 65 december 14 november 7 october 15 september 26 august 3. For example, to have page x of y pages appear on each page, where x is the current page and y is the total number. It basically means, youll never have to calculate positions manually or use commands like writetexttext, x, y, movedown etc, as you would with a lot of other libraries. This extensive tutorial will show how you can use pdfmake library, which is bundled with amcharts, to generate full page, multicontent report pdf documents. If applicable, add any text to be displayed with the page number. By default this will be the actual page number in decimal numerals. All code belongs to the poster and no license is enforced. Add page numbers to pdf files 100% free pdf24 tools. There could be more or less depending on the devices.

By default these values are portrait and a4, but are easily customised as shown in this example which uses a landscape layout and us legal paper size for a full list of the options available for these parameters, please refer to the pdfhtml5 documentation. Jsfiddle or its authors are not responsible or liable for any loss or damage of any kind during the usage of provided code. Each appendix has a footer with page ax of n or page bx of n where x is 1, 2, 3, up to the total sectionpage value of n. The first time it runs, all of the actual page numbers are assigned to the pages inside of the document definition. First you have to link to the jspdf library in this case, from, then a jspdf instance is created, a line of.

Set other options there are several other features in the dialog, including appearance options, margin sizes, and page range options. Position the insertion point where you want to insert the page number. I have a single page app that i need to generate pdfs. With this feature, you can add page numbers to any pdf file. Pdf document generation library for serverside and clientside usage in pure javascript. You can also get the actual number of pages by using the below code. I can not get that page number to change to any other number. The included styles are noborders, headerlineonly, and lighthorizontallines, and you can see examples of all three near the bottom of the tables example in the playground if no layout is specified, the default is used. You can add in header and footer any pdf element that you can add in a pdf page. Dynamic page numbering using sectionpage andor reference. The sofware automatically creates links to page n text strings that point to corresponding page numbers. Choose view navigation go to page, type the page number in the go to page dialog box and then click ok. Pdfmake clientserver side pdf printing in pure javascript.

From single page or twoup page display view, drag the vertical scroll bar until the page appears in the small popup display. The most fundamental concept to be mastered is the documentdefinitionobject which can be as simple as all the pdf formatting and design configuration are written in document. Pdfmake supports showing the page number however supporting it in our app. Hit the page number formatting button on the headerfooter toolbar. If we want to go to another page we can use the setpage function. A footer with some text to the left and page numbers to the right could look like this. Jun 26, 2015 having just tried to use pdfmake myself, i find the inability to set the total width to 100% for the chosen page size and then setting setting the widths to say auto, so that your first column is sized to the content and the rest of the page is evenly distributed between columns 2 and 3, to be a very limiting capability and. Unfortunately, i have no way of knowing which section starts on which page, so the page number parameter given to the footer method is no help to me. Closed przemyslaw opened this issue mar 10, 2014 5 comments closed. Add page numbering in html winnovative html to pdf converter offers a great control of headers and footers. Hi, i started using this plugin few days back, is there a way where i can use the page numbers inside the content of the document definition, i tried using the same function which we use in header or footer but this doesnt work. As parameters we can pass the page width and height in the units defined in the docuent constructor. I am also using html2canvas in combination with pdfmake.

Bug tracker roadmap vote for features about docs service status. Export html web page to pdf using jspdf micropyramid. I have a requirement that in the footer or header of each page i show page of where both those numbers are relative to a single invoice, and not the overall document. As soon as all the needed data is entered, press the add page numbers button and then save the output pdf with numbers added. For example, adobe acrobat pro and reader display page numbers in the page navigation toolbar. Therefore, a book with 170 print pages will not have 170 ebook pages or even 170 frames. The page number format is specified by the pagelabels entry. This tool enables me to add page numbers to my documents, which do not have ones yet, in a very easy way.

1408 1024 195 974 1155 840 1264 1190 930 753 68 1071 1573 947 36 1116 162 1550 1406 1001 447 86 784 370 1372 829 156 1467 964 1371 1435 160 683